As the weather begins to cool down here in Athens GA, it’s tempting to turn on your heat and enjoy the warmth right away. However, you might be wondering if it’s safe to use your heating system before getting it serviced. It’s a great question, and the answer largely depends on the condition of your HVAC system and whether it’s been properly maintained. In this blog, we’ll dive into the answer to the question “Can I turn my heat on before getting it serviced?” and why preventative maintenance is key to keeping your heating system in top condition.
Before we discuss whether you should turn on your heat early in the season, let’s first explore the importance of regular HVAC maintenance in Athens GA. Regular service helps your system operate efficiently, preventing unexpected breakdowns and ensuring that your heating system is ready to handle the colder months. In fact, one of the most common reasons for heating problems in the winter is neglecting preventative maintenance. It’s generally safe to turn on your heat, but there are a few things to keep in mind. If your HVAC system has been serviced recently and is running well, you can likely turn the heat on without issue. However, if you haven’t had your heating system inspected in a while, it’s wise to wait until it’s serviced. Here’s why:
If you haven’t had your heating system serviced yet this season, it’s a good idea to schedule a service appointment as soon as possible. An HVAC technician will inspect your system, clean components, and ensure everything is working properly before you need to rely on it during the colder months.
